Jio evaluating sovereign LEO satellite constellation, to partner global providers in interim
Reliance Jio is venturing into space communication, planning a sovereign Low-Earth Orbit (LEO) satellite constellation for India. The company is also building ground station infrastructure and partnering with global providers to accelerate service availability. This move positions Jio to compete with international players like Starlink and OneWeb, aiming to connect India from the skies.

Eight public sector banks add 13,223 employees in FY26; SBI leads hiring spree
Eight public sector banks, including SBI, collectively added 13,223 employees in FY26, boosting their total workforce to over 6.28 lakh. State Bank of India led the hiring surge, accounting for nearly 67% of the new positions. This expansion occurs despite digitalization, indicating a continued reliance on human resources for growth and customer service.
Telecom industry divided on Airtel's 5G priority plan; Jio, Vi call for regulatory clarity
Bharti Airtel's new priority 5G service for postpaid customers is causing a stir. Rivals Vodafone Idea and Reliance Jio are calling for regulatory review. Authorities are examining if the plan adheres to net neutrality rules. The focus is on ensuring prepaid users do not experience degraded service. This development follows a past ban on similar plans.
Starbucks to open first corporate office in India for tech jobs
Starbucks is establishing its first corporate technology office in India, aiming for fiscal year 2027 to bring outsourced roles in-house and reduce costs. This move is part of a broader strategy to cut $2 billion in expenses and decrease reliance on external service providers, following recent layoffs and a shift of some tech roles to Nashville.

Nayara Energy lawsuit against SAP over software service halt in Delhi HC next week
Nayara Energy is taking SAP India to the Delhi High Court. SAP suspended critical software services for Nayara, citing European Union sanctions. Nayara argues its contract is with SAP India, an Indian company, and not subject to foreign sanctions. The court will hear the case next week. This dispute highlights foreign law impacting Indian operations and energy security.
